Our Senior Air Quality Engineer position would be focused on California Air Permitting and Reporting. As a key member of the Permitting and Compliance Team, you will be reporting to the principal in charge of California permitting and compliance services and will work on a team of ten professionals. Our clients include manufacturers, food processors, telecom utilities, electric utilities, hospitals, universities, oil and gas producers, and local government operations.

This role will be responsible for a full range of activities including air permitting, emission inventories, GHG management, compliance management programs, compliance audits, jr. staff supervision, regulatory development and compliance strategies, field audits, project management, project budgeting, etc. The following are examples of day-to-day tasks. Plans multiple projects simultaneously including being the senior technical lead on a project, supervising staff level professionals and technicians. Estimates personnel needs, assigns work, meets completion dates, interprets and ensures consistent application of firm standards. Coordinates the day-to-day operations of technical staff by assigning, monitoring and reviewing progress and accuracy of work, directing efforts and providing technical guidance. Oversees development of project document deliverable outlines and layouts, technical writing of reports, data interpretation, and development of graphical presentations in a logical and professional manner. Consults with clients to prepare plans, reports, and assessments. Exercises judgment in the independent evaluation, selection, and substantial adaptation and modification of standard techniques, procedures and criteria.

The compensation range for this role is $120,000 to $130,000 commensurate with experience, skills, and geographic location.

To thrive in this role, you’ll be comfortable taking ownership of the following responsibilities: Responsible for project budget and hours and utilizes time effectively to complete tasks within assigned timeframe(s). Act as a client manager to understand customer needs and distributes work assignments and proposals to appropriate teams. Communicates to leadership when issues arise that may inhibit performing tasks within the allotted schedule and budget. Maintain confidentiality at all times. Keep up-to-date and current on industry trends by completing formal training, reviewing professional publications, and attend professional workshops. Perform other duties as assigned.

Your Expertise and Skills

These requirements reflect the knowledge, skills and abilities that help you do your best work here. Bachelor of Science degree in Science or Engineering or at minimum 10 years direct experience; or Associate of Science degree in Science or Engineering or at minimum 15 years direct experience. Direct experience including project, client, and program management and air quality permitting experience in California. Certified as Agency Permitting Professional, such SCAQMD Certified Permitting Professional (CPP) is a desirable but not required.
